Output 4aa76865cf2ed0db623590c8ad62c63a145261f08eb520ec1132fe19b004b74c:0

value
2312881
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3c8465475b3d54e3776bd5cc09beb36b047e624 OP_EQUAL
address
MTCxjEn2RYHcqTV9qXrq9HefK3VSYD1RqY
transaction
4aa76865cf2ed0db623590c8ad62c63a145261f08eb520ec1132fe19b004b74c
spent
true